Output 4097246492dd53d1259395045e6a0225cfa42e3f8ec93de24fc58307eb4f968a:1

value
439946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0150fc582577d7a0761ee58d494ee1ea41efbde8 OP_EQUAL
address
31oyciqFqWC7zTLYuEPsXZCwCHCPkZTkWP
transaction
4097246492dd53d1259395045e6a0225cfa42e3f8ec93de24fc58307eb4f968a
spent
true